Sultan Salahuddin Ayyubi Season 2 Episode 26, Sultan Salahuddin Ayyubi Season 2 Episode 26 on Hum Tv in high quality 16th September 2025 , Hum Tv drama Sultan Salahuddin Ayyubi Season 2 Episode 26 telecast on 16th September 2025 . Sultan Salahuddin Ayyubi Turkish Drama Season 2 Episode 26. Sultan Salahuddin Ayyubi Season 2 Episode 26. Watch latest episodes of Sultan Salahuddin Ayyubi Season 2 on Desi Seriale.
Sultan Salahuddin Ayyubi Season 2 Episode 26 16th September 2025